If you want to produce your own sketchy micro content, focus on tools that degrade video quality beautifully. Apps like Rarevision VHS, Glitché, and 90s-style camera emulators are perfect for achieving the desired look. Focus on pacing; leaving a video unfinished or cutting it off mid-sentence often increases its unsettling nature and drives up re-watch loops. The Future of Short-Form Mysticism
